Mr. Leyden is the Executive Director of IT Technical Operations for Newberry Group.
He is responsible for providing dynamic leadership in the development, implementation,
and governance of Newberry's information systems and technical infrastructure. Passionate
about technology and its endless possibilities, Mr. Leyden ensures Newberry’s technical
direction remains aligned with the organization’s strategic business plan.
A decorated 20-year veteran of the U.S. Army, he has more than 16 years of management
experience and more than 11 years of Information Technology Management and IT Project
Management experience. Before retiring from the Army, Mr. Leyden served as Senior
Information Technology Manager in Wurzburg, Germany, where he supervised daily IT
operations, coordinated infrastructure modernization, ensured security compliance,
and provided technical IT assistance and training. As a Senior Information Technology
Manager/Senior Plans & Operations Manager at the Army’s Aberdeen Proving Grounds,
Maryland, he oversaw large-scale modernization projects, such as data center infrastructure
upgrades. He also compiled IT requirements for the Army’s Base Realignment and Closure
(BRAC) study.
Mr. Leyden holds degrees in Management and Applied Science in Technical Studies
and several technical certifications including, MCSE, ITIL and Project+. During
his military service, he garnered numerous honors and awards including the Meritorious
Service Medal, the Army Commendation Medal, and the Army Achievement Medal.
